Double glazing seals are susceptible to failure due to a variety of reasons. Damage, weather and environmental factors can cause wooden frames to rot or expand, whereas the sealant can become brittle or shrink over time. Seals can lose their adhesive properties as time passes and allow cold air to enter your home during winter months and hot gases to escape in the summer.

Double glazing that fails could be costly. It can create drafts in your home and reduce energy efficiency. This will result in higher utility costs. Double glazing seals can be repaired by a glazier. However, it's not always feasible to fix argon-filled units.

It is easy to change the seals on your double-glazed windows. This will reduce the draughts that occur between the glass panes. The procedure involves drilling two or three holes into the window unit and injecting it with drying agent to eliminate water and moisture.

Safety

The seals in double-glazed windows are essential to the insulation provided by the window. They can, however, be damaged and require repair. Failures in seals can be detected by cold drafts and condensation between the glass panes. In these instances, resealing and re-pressurization can remedy the problem. For the best results, it is advised to apply silicone sealant to repair double glazing.

To repair your double glazing seal, remove the window sash to gain more access to the area. Wear gloves to protect your hands, and ensure the room is ventilated prior to you begin. Next, you will need to clean the area and remove old sealant. Then, you can apply a new sealant on the edges of the window. Be sure that the sealant you apply is durable and clear. Once the sealant is cured and dried, you must reinstall your window sash to make sure it is secure.
